Job DetailsLevel: ExperiencedJob Location: National Institutes of Health (NIH) - Gaithersburg Campus - Gaithersburg, MD 20878Position Type: Full TimeEducation Level: Bachelors DegreeSalary Range: $100,000.00 - $112,000.00 Salary/yearTravel Percentage: NoneJob Shift: DayJob Category: Public HealthPosition Objective: Provide services as a Biologist in support of the overall functions of the Vaccine Production Program in the Vaccine Research Center within the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ases (NIAID).      Duties and Responsibilities:    Develop viral vaccines, recombinant proteins and/or virus-like particles or monoclonal antibodies. Perform investigations and documentation of cell line growth, optimization of cell culture/fermentation conditions, cell culture technology development, improvement of cell culture platforms, modeling of cell culture behavior, troubleshooting of cell culture/fermentation processes, and tech transfer of defined cell culture/fermentation processes to the clinical production facility. Capture process descriptions and results in lab notebooks, tech transfer documents, and technical reports. Independently set-up and operate bioreactors and other cell culture equipment required while executing development studies. Participate in project and laboratory meetings, keep current with compliance obligations, and be responsible for maintenance of the laboratory and equipment. Contribute results and studies for publication in peer reviewed journals. Serve as an SME/functional lead in pDNA (microbial) process development. Support VRC mRNA program through fermentation process evaluation, optimizations and material generation. Provide training on equipment, processes, and microbial techniques. Provide support for lab operations initiatives, including: o Consumables forecasting, materials inventory monitoring and supply. o Equipment maintenance and support (Nova Flex2 Analyzers). o Standardize process operations across projects/scale: authoring SOPs and provide SME direction. Serve as SME in setup, use, and maintenance of bioreactor control monitoring systems, including Lucullus or equivalent hardware/software o Provide end-user trainings. o Author protocols and other guidance documents. o Liaise with NIAID IT to ensure robust performance and troubleshoot operational issues, as needed. QualificationsBasic Qualifications: B.S. in Biology,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, Bioengineering, or related life science degree is required. 5-10 years of industry-level experience in cell culture development is required. Experience with tech transfer of cell culture processes to manufacturing is required.       Preferred Qualifications: Ability to multi-task and pay close attention to detail.  Excellent analytical and interpersonal, organizational, and time management skills.
